In the April 07 MMFF on page 40 tech section a guy who has 17x9 10th anniversary Cobra wheels on his 94GT, asked if he could use Fox 87-93 front lower control arms to narrow the track width and fit the wheels into the wheel well better. MMFF (Yo Ken) said yes. Anybody have any experience with this?
 
I wouldn't do it, personally. The wheels being almost flush with the edge of the wheel well looks much better than tucked in underneath. Take a look at the rear end for example of this. Stock, the 94-98 Mustangs should have had a little longer axle in the rear so the wheels weren't so tucked in, IMO. Also, tucking the wheels in more may cause you to have to run rack limiters since you'd probably run into issues with tires rubbing at full-lock, or close to it.
